Ever felt overwhelmed by the sheer number of notifications cluttering your WordPress dashboard? You’re not alone. Many users find themselves wanting a cleaner, more focused admin experience. That’s where Hide Admin Notices comes in handy. But what if its default settings don’t quite meet your unique needs? This article explores how you can tailor the plugin to your exact requirements, leveraging the power of artificial intelligence to simplify the customization process.
What is Hide Admin Notices?
Hide Admin Notices is a WordPress plugin designed to give you complete control over the notifications displayed in your WordPress dashboard. Instead of being bombarded with update nags, plugin promotions, and other messages, you can choose which notices to hide – or even show – for different user roles. It’s about creating a clean and efficient backend experience. The tool offers a simple interface to manage all your admin notices, helping you declutter your workspace and focus on what matters most. The plugin has a rating of 4.5/5 stars from 19 reviews and boasts over 30,000 active installations, showcasing its popularity and effectiveness.
It’s a great way to simplify the admin interface for clients or team members who might get confused by too many options or alerts. Rather than disabling every single notice manually, this system offers a centralized control panel. The ease of use and immediate impact on dashboard clutter are why it has become a go-to solution for many WordPress users.
For more information about the plugin, visit the official plugin page on WordPress.org.
Why Customize it?
While the plugin provides a solid foundation for managing admin notices, its default settings might not always perfectly align with your specific website needs. Maybe you want to hide certain notices only for specific user roles, or perhaps you need to create a custom rule that targets a particular message format. In these situations, customization becomes essential. It allows you to fine-tune the plugin’s behavior and create a truly personalized admin experience.
The benefits of customization extend beyond mere aesthetics. By tailoring this tool to your exact requirements, you can improve team productivity, reduce user errors, and enhance overall website security. For example, on a membership site, you might want to hide upgrade prompts for free members while still displaying them for premium subscribers. Or, on an e-commerce site, you could create custom notices to highlight important sales or promotions.
Consider a real-world scenario: a web design agency managing multiple client websites. The agency uses the system to standardize the admin experience across all its projects, hiding irrelevant notices and displaying only essential information. This not only improves efficiency but also enhances the agency’s professional image. Customization enables you to adapt the plugin to specific workflows and create a more streamlined and effective admin environment. Ultimately, customization is worthwhile when it saves you time, reduces errors, and enhances the overall user experience.
Common Customization Scenarios
Extending Core Functionality
Sometimes, you need this tool to do something it wasn’t originally designed for. This is where extending its core functionality comes in. Perhaps you want to create custom notices based on specific user actions or website events. Or maybe you want to integrate the plugin with another plugin to create a more comprehensive admin management system.
By extending its functionality, you can unlock new possibilities and create a truly unique admin experience. Imagine being able to display personalized welcome messages to users based on their login history or show targeted tips based on their current activity. This level of customization can significantly improve user engagement and satisfaction.
For example, a learning management system (LMS) could use customization to display progress updates or upcoming deadlines directly in the admin dashboard. This would eliminate the need for students to navigate through multiple pages to find this information. AI can significantly simplify the implementation process by generating the necessary code snippets and handling complex logic.
Integrating with Third-Party Services
Your website likely relies on a variety of third-party services, such as email marketing platforms, analytics tools, and social media integrations. Integrating this system with these services can streamline your workflow and provide a more unified admin experience. The goal is to make sure that all your tools work seamlessly together within the WordPress dashboard.
Through integration, you can centralize important information and actions. Imagine receiving real-time analytics updates directly in the admin dashboard or being able to manage your email marketing campaigns without leaving WordPress. This can save you valuable time and effort, allowing you to focus on more important tasks.
A real-world example would be integrating with a CRM to display lead generation data directly in the admin dashboard. A sales team could then monitor leads in real time. AI could assist in creating API connections and handling data synchronization, simplifying the integration process and reducing the need for manual coding.
Creating Custom Workflows
Every website has its own unique workflow. Customizing the plugin allows you to create admin experiences that are tailored to your specific processes. Instead of forcing your team to adapt to a generic interface, you can create a system that aligns perfectly with their existing habits.
The goal is to create a more efficient and intuitive admin environment. Imagine being able to automate certain tasks or create custom dashboards that display only the most relevant information for each user role. This can significantly improve team productivity and reduce the risk of errors.
For instance, a content marketing team could use customization to create a workflow for managing blog posts, including displaying custom checklists and deadlines in the admin dashboard. AI could automate the process of creating these workflows, providing suggestions and code snippets based on your specific requirements.
Building Admin Interface Enhancements
Sometimes, a simple visual tweak can make a big difference in the usability of your WordPress dashboard. Customizing the plugin allows you to build admin interface enhancements that improve the overall user experience. This could involve adding custom styling, reorganizing elements, or creating new dashboard widgets.
The goal is to create a more attractive and user-friendly admin environment. Imagine being able to customize the color scheme, add custom logos, or create a more intuitive layout. These small changes can make a big difference in how users perceive and interact with your website.
For example, a branding agency might customize the admin interface to match their client’s brand guidelines, creating a more cohesive and professional experience. AI could generate CSS code and assist in designing custom dashboard widgets, simplifying the process of building admin interface enhancements.
Adding API Endpoints
For advanced users, adding API endpoints can unlock new possibilities for integrating this tool with other applications and services. This allows you to programmatically control and manage admin notices, creating a more flexible and scalable system.
The ability to control admin notices through an API opens up possibilities for integrating with other platforms or automating certain tasks. For example, you could create a custom application that automatically hides certain notices based on user activity or website events.
For instance, a development agency may build API endpoints to manage admin notices across multiple client websites from a central dashboard. AI could automate the creation of API endpoints and handle authentication and authorization, simplifying the development process and reducing the risk of security vulnerabilities.
Want to work smarter and faster? Get guides, tips, and insights on AI and productivity at WorkMind.
Leave a Reply